The Aggregate Demand (AD) curve slopes downward due to
various reasons . Identify the correct set of reasons from the following options:Solution
Explanation: Â
- Wealth Effect: When price levels drop, purchasing power increases, encouraging more consumption. Â
- Interest Rate Effect: Lower price levels reduce interest rates, stimulating investment and demand. Â
- Exchange Rate Effect: When domestic prices fall, exports become cheaper, increasing net exports and boosting aggregate demand. Â
